Estate agents Connells has seen a further rise in new homes sales during the first half of this year, following a 28% increase in new homes in 2011, supporting claims that demand for new homes is rising.
Despite the recession, many housebuilders across the country have reported an increase in the new homes sales over the past year, thanks in part to a range of incentives, including government-backed FirstBuy.
Connells Group is currently selling a wide selection of new homes on behalf of some of the UK's leading housebuilders, as well as numerous regional and local residential developers.
